<h3>How to calculate the length?</h3>
From the information given, Peyton is walking her dog, Willow, on a local trail and the dog falls 153 feet down a ravine.
The length will be calculated thus:
Cos 35° = 153/AC.
AC = 153/cos 35°
AC = 153/0.819
AC = 186.78 feet.
Therefore, the length is 186.78 feet.
